EWI is seeking a Senior R&D Engineer to lead the application of advanced nondestructive evaluation (NDE) technology to client manufacturing challenges, with particular emphasis on integrating inspection into automated and in-process production systems. This is a customer-facing technical role. The successful candidate will work directly with client companies to define inspection problems, select and adapt leading-edge NDE methods, and implement those methods within robotic, automated, and in-line manufacturing environments.

The position emphasizes application, integration, and deployment rather than fundamental research. EWI’s value to its clients lies in identifying what is possible at the leading edge of NDE science and making it work reliably on production hardware.

Technology implementation and automation

Evaluate and select advanced NDE methods, including phased array and full matrix capture ultrasonics, eddy current array, computed tomography, thermography, guided wave, and optical techniques, and determine which are viable for production deployment

Design and implement in-process and in-line inspection solutions that operate during manufacturing rather than after it, with emphasis on welding, additive manufacturing, and composite processes

Integrate inspection hardware into robotic cells, gantries, motion systems, and production equipment, including sensor selection and placement, fixturing, scan planning, and instrument control

Develop data acquisition, processing, and analysis pipelines, applying signal processing, image processing, and machine learning methods where they add value

Interface inspection systems with plant control and quality data systems, and support feedback to the manufacturing process where feasible

Validate system performance through designed experiments, probability of detection studies, and reliability analysis

Develop procedures, work instructions, and qualification evidence to support customer, prime contractor, and regulatory acceptance
